The Malaysian National Security Council (MKN) has released the interstate travel itinerary on their official Facebook page. All travelling during the Conditional Movement Control Order (CMCO) will only be allowed starting on 7 May 2020, beginning with those whose original location is in Kuala Lumpur.
Here is the official travel itinerary:
Date
Original Location
7 May 2020
Kuala Lumpur
8 May 2020
Perak, Johor, Kuantan
9 May 2020
Perlis, Kedah, Penang, Melaka, Pahang
10 May 2020
Selangor, Negeri Sembilan, Terengganu
Take note that you will only be allowed to travel on the specified dates, this measure is taken to prevent over congestion of the road and to enable the government to continue monitoring the spread of the Covid-19 virus. The interstate travel also only restricted to personal cars only and not for public transport.
MKN also reminds all Malaysians that only those with travel permit will be allowed to travel interstate. They have also cleared up the misunderstanding that those who applied via the Gerak Malaysia app do not need to head to a police station for approval.
